The 908 papers published in Annals of Pediatric Cardiology in the last decades have received a total of 4.9k indexed citations. Papers published in Annals of Pediatric Cardiology usually cover Epidemiology (549 papers),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ine (423 papers) and Surgery (395 papers) specifically the topics of Congenital Heart Disease Studies (491 papers), Coronary Artery Anomalies (136 papers) and Cardiac Structural Anomalies and Repair (124 papers). The most active scholars publishing in Annals of Pediatric Cardiology are Raman Kumar, John Simpson, Mazeni Alwi, Henry Chubb, Balu Vaidyanathan, Pradeep Vaideeswar, Sachin Khambadkone, Liesl Zühlke, Saurabh Kumar Gupta and Sachin Talwar.
